Bing’s Bad Bet
View more: Bing’s Bad BetMicrosoft’s Copilot (previously known as Bing Chat) made a significant bet to outshine Google in the search industry. However, the outcome has been less than stellar, with Copilot seeing a marginal increase of less than 1% in users compared to Google, which is still the dominant search engine. Blockchain without destroying the planet
View more: Blockchain without destroying the planetYesterday there was some great news. Ethereum is switching from Proof of Work to Proof of Stake. This means it will use 99% less power.
